    Stores

    When it comes to gourmet coffee beans online, the most important step is to store your beans in a proper manner. This ensures that they stay fresh and provide the best flavor. The beans' biggest enemies are moisture, air and heat. This is why it is essential to keep your beans in an airtight container. This will prevent them from taking in the odors from other food items in your pantry and it will also keep them from losing their fresh roast flavor. Beans should be kept in a dark, cool space. This is essential because light could destroy their flavor. Also, heat can cause the beans to degrade. Make sure you use a container that is opaque for your beans. This can be a glass container, or a vacuum-packed coffee container. These containers will keep your beans fresh for years.
